How to Fill out a List of Subsidiaries:

01
Start by gathering all the necessary information about the subsidiaries. This may include their names, locations, ownership percentage, and any other relevant details.
02
Ensure that you have the legal names of each subsidiary, as well as any associated trade names or DBAs (Doing Business As) that they might have.
03
Include the physical addresses of each subsidiary, including street, city, state, and country. This is important for accurate identification and tracking.
04
Record the ownership percentage or equity stake that the parent company holds in each subsidiary. This is crucial for understanding the hierarchical relationship between the entities.
05
If there are any subsidiaries that have multiple levels of ownership, make sure to reflect this in the list. For example, if Subsidiary A is wholly owned by Subsidiary B, which is in turn owned by the Parent Company, indicate this cascade effect.
06
Consider including additional information about each subsidiary, such as the industry or sector they operate in, their primary products or services, and any key partners or clients they have.
07
Regularly update the list as changes occur in the ownership or structure of the subsidiaries. This ensures that the information remains accurate and up to date.

Who Needs a List of Subsidiaries?

01
Large corporations with multiple subsidiaries need a list of subsidiaries to keep track of their organizational structure and ownership relationships.
02
Investors and shareholders may require a list of subsidiaries to understand the full scope and diversification of a company's holdings.
03
Regulatory bodies and government agencies often request a list of subsidiaries to ensure compliance with laws and regulations related to corporate governance and disclosure.
04
Mergers and acquisitions teams may need a comprehensive list of subsidiaries when conducting due diligence on a company as part of a potential deal.
05
Internal stakeholders, such as executives or board members, may find a list of subsidiaries useful for strategic planning and decision-making.

The list of subsidiaries is a list of all the subsidiary companies owned by a parent company.
The parent company is required to file the list of subsidiaries.
The list of subsidiaries can be filled out by including the name, address, and ownership percentage of each subsidiary.
The purpose of the list of subsidiaries is to provide transparency and clarity about the ownership structure of a company.
The list of subsidiaries must include the name, address, and ownership percentage of each subsidiary.
